The release of NHL Network's "Top 20 Centers Right Now" list has sparked debate among hockey fans online. At the top of the list is Connor McDavid of the Edmonton Oilers, followed by Nathan MacKinnon of the Colorado Avalanche at #2, Auston Matthews of the Toronto Maple Leafs at #3 and Oilers' Leon Draisaitl at #4.

NHL analyst Derek Van Diest believes Connor McDavid to become highest-paid player in NHL history

Derek Van Diest believes Connor McDavid is on track to become the highest-paid player in NHL history with his next contract.

Ad

According to Van Diest:

“Conor McDavid is going to be the highest-paid player in hockey history in the next contract. I think he’s a guy that deserves it. He’s a guy that’s proven he’s a superstar." Van Diest said early this month to the NHL Network.

Van Diest also points out that the Oilers also need to be smart about structuring contracts to field a competitive team around their superstar captain and fellow star, Leon Draisaitl.

Ad
"I think the domino will fall with, where they sign Draisaitl. Because you can’t just pay those two guys an exorbitant amount of money and not put a team around them," Van Diest explained.

He thinks that Connor McDavid would be more likely to agree to a long-term contract if Draisaitl also decides to remain in Edmonton.
